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Retiring Age of Local Authority Officials.

16.

asked the Minister for Local Government if he is prepared in view of longer life expectancy to increase from 65 to 70 years the retiring age for local authority officials.

A change in the present age limit for officers in relation to whom I am the appropriate Minister is not contemplated.
